10
.NET Core är en plattformsfri och öppen källkodshanterad mjukvararam som liknar .NET Framework.Den består av CoreCLR, en komplett implementering av CLR-plattformar för plattformar, den virtuella maskinen som hanterar exekveringen av .NET-program.CoreCLR kommer med en förbättrad just-in-time kompilator, som heter RyuJIT..NET Core inkluderar också CoreFX, som är en partiell gaffel av BCL.Medan .NET Core delar en delmängd av .NET Framework-API: er kommer den med sitt eget API som inte ingår i .NET Framework..NET Core innehåller dessutom CoreRT, .NET Native runtime optimerad för att integreras i AOT-kompilerade ursprungliga binärer.En variant av .NET Core-biblioteket används för UWP..NET Core: s kommandoradgränssnitt erbjuder en exekveringspost för operativsystem och tillhandahåller utvecklare tjänster som sammanställning och pakethantering .... NET Core stöder fyra plattformscenarier: ASP.NET Core webbappar, kommandoradsappar,bibliotek och Universal Windows-plattformsappar.Det implementerar inte Windows Forms eller WPF som ger standard GUI för stationär programvara på Windows..NET Core är också modulär, vilket innebär att utvecklarna istället för montering handlar med NuGet-paket.